coffee nature sits on fessenden street like it belongs there, which is exactly the point. the kind of place where your third visit feels like your thirtieth. baristas remember orders, not because they're trained to but because they actually care about the coffee hitting your table. the espresso pulls smooth and balanced. no flashy latte art competitions here, just solid fundamentals done right. steam wand hisses at the right temperature, milk integrates without that scalded bitterness you get from rushed pours. beans taste like someone actually thought about what they were buying. 275 people left reviews averaging 4.6 stars, and you can taste why in every cup. this isn't instagram coffee. it's the kind that makes you want to sit for twenty minutes instead of grabbing and running. upper northwest dc doesn't lack for coffee options, but coffee nature understands something chains miss: consistency beats novelty every single time.
